Elyse Horvath, Evan Stone, and Aaron Stone manipulate an interactive exhibit at Nauticus, a maritime-themed science center and museum in downtown Norfolk, Virginia. The goal was to help your boat find the fastest way across the display. The water flowed from one end to the other, and it was up to us to set panels along the way in order to help guide the water to increase the flow speed to help the boat along.
